Zubair Arrest: Editors Guild cites PM Modi's commitment at G7 to seek release

Published on Jun 28, 2022 03:03 pm IST

The Editors Guild of India condemned the arrest of fact-checker and Alt News co-founder Mohammed Zubair and demanded his immediate release. Calling it 'extremely disturbing', Editors Guild in a statement pointed out the commitments made by PM Narendra Modi in the G7 meeting in Germany to ensure a resilient democracy by protecting online and offline content. It added that Zubair's release would support India's position. Zubair was arrested for a 2018 tweet and is currently in 1-day custody of Delhi police.
